Abstract:We present PrismAvatar: a 3D head avatar model which is designed specifically to enable real-time animation and rendering on resource-constrained edge devices, while still enjoying the benefits of neural volumetric rendering at training time. By integrating a rigged prism lattice with a 3D morphable head model, we use a hybrid rendering model to simultaneously reconstruct a mesh-based head and a deformable NeRF model for regions not represented by the 3DMM. We then distill the deformable NeRF into a rigged mesh and neural textures, which can be animated and rendered efficiently within the constraints of the traditional triangle rendering pipeline. In addition to running at 60 fps with low memory usage on mobile devices, we find that our trained models have comparable quality to state-of-the-art 3D avatar models on desktop devices.
Abstract:When working with 3D facial data, improving fidelity and avoiding the uncanny valley effect is critically dependent on accurate 3D facial performance capture. Because such methods are expensive and due to the widespread availability of 2D videos, recent methods have focused on how to perform monocular 3D face tracking. However, these methods often fall short in capturing precise facial movements due to limitations in their network architecture, training, and evaluation processes. Addressing these challenges, we propose a novel face tracker, FlowFace, that introduces an innovative 2D alignment network for dense per-vertex alignment. Unlike prior work, FlowFace is trained on high-quality 3D scan annotations rather than weak supervision or synthetic data. Our 3D model fitting module jointly fits a 3D face model from one or many observations, integrating existing neutral shape priors for enhanced identity and expression disentanglement and per-vertex deformations for detailed facial feature reconstruction. Additionally, we propose a novel metric and benchmark for assessing tracking accuracy. Our method exhibits superior performance on both custom and publicly available benchmarks. We further validate the effectiveness of our tracker by generating high-quality 3D data from 2D videos, which leads to performance gains on downstream tasks.
